Lakewood Remote Windows Software (LRWS) |
For Model 2000 Series Controllers
LAKEWOOD REMOTE
Lakewood Remote is a Windows-based program that accesses all the features of
Lakewood 2000 Series controllers remotely. Communication is direct-connect
via RS-232 or remotely over phone lines with a modem. A user-selectable
password is required to access any feature beyond viewing. Lakewood Remote
allows access to multiple controllers, phone numbers and passwords. Using
standard Windows-format mouse-click buttons, all features of the controller
can be accessed. The datalog stored in the controller can be downloaded into
a comma-delimited file. This can be used by Lakewood Graph or imported into
other applications, such as spreadsheets.
LAKEWOOD GRAPH
Lakewood Graph is a Windows-based program that takes delimited datalog files
created by Lakewood Remote and plots the data on a time line.
SPECIFICATIONS
Platform required:
386 with 4M of RAM.
Any machine that can run Windows 3.1, 95, 98, or NT.
2M of hard drive space.
Modem is optional.
Direct Connect RS-232:
1200, 2400, 4800, 9600 or 19200 baud.
8 data bits, 1 stop bit, NO parity.
Modem Requirements:
Hayes AT command set
14,400 baud or higher.
Datalog:
1 hour of 1 minute intervals.
28 days of hourly intervals.
Both logs include process minimum, maximum, average pump run times and water meter totals.
Minimum, maximum and average pump run times reset at the top of the hour.
Downloaded by Lakewood Remote into a file of comma-delimited ASCII data
that can be used by Lakewood Graph or imported into other applications, such
as spreadsheets.
Security:
View-only mode unless correct password is entered.
8-digit password can be changed only at the controller. |
